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Avetoro norteño | Cercopiteco Diana |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(cordados) | Chordata (cordados)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(mamíferos) |
| Order | Pelecaniformes (Pelecaniformes) | Primates (Primates) |
| Family | Ardeidae |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) |
| Genus | Botaurus | Cercopithecus |
| Species | Botaurus lentiginosus | Cercopithecus diana |
Evolutionary Relationship
Avetoro norteño and Cercopiteco Diana share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(cordados)
